Browsing the world of lithium batteries can be complex. How much power does a battery hold? Exactly how do amp hours (Ah) relate to watt hours (Wh)? Fortunately, the conversion is basic: Ah = Wh/ V (volts). This useful formula allows you calculate the energy ability of a battery using an on the internet lithium battery calculator. Batteries do not constantly release equally. Lithium battery pack harmonizing, based on the equalization principle, ensures all the cells in a pack are at the very same voltage, optimizing their lifespan and avoiding overcharging. This is crucial for power battery loads made use of in everything from network power products to brand-new power lithium batteries.
